Transaction cfc86e853265b23c256edcea129feda3de6cc3b551861728794288fbe98a786e
1 Input
1 Output
-
cfc86e853265b23c256edcea129feda3de6cc3b551861728794288fbe98a786e:0
- value
- 161396
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0078bbadea8f01e610fe8a15740848fe1806a712 OP_EQUAL
- address
- 31jWZEBp7TCuNi6kGYeMEC2kuNwjtHVjAW